Tyne Hall Love Lane Bembridge Isle Of Wight PO35 5NH
Description
T1; Sycamore - 90% dead and collapsing onto the beach. Reason: Remove for safety. T2; Horse Chestnut (collapsing onto the beach) - Pollard to 2.5. Reason: To stabilize. T3; Sycamore (collapsing onto the beach) - Pollard to 1.8m. Reason: To stabilize. T4; Sycamore (collapsing onto the beach) - Pollard to 1.8m. Reason: To stabilize. G1; Mixed row Holm oak & Sycamore (on the cliff edge and roots being undermined by erosion) - Reduce/pollard by 50%. Reason: To retain and stabilize the trees.
